Nintendo maximizing profit by sending more Wii Fit units to Europe

May 31, 2008

The Los Angeles Times has an article on Wii Fit shortages and the fact that people are getting plenty of exercise just trying to find someone who has it in stock. Wedbush Morgan Securities analysts, Michael Pachter, estimates that Nintendo shipped just 500,000 units of Wii Fit to the North America and around 2 million units to Europe. \”The shortage demonstrates one consequence of the weak dollar. We\’re seeing companies ignore their largest market simply because they can make a greater profit elsewhere,\” Pachter said. \”They know that Americans will be just as fat a few months from now\” when Nintendo will have more units available, he added.

Gears of War re-issue officially announced

May 31, 2008

The Gears of War re-issue frst spotted on GameStop has been officially announced. On June 4th, \”Gears of War\” will be offered at the new estimated retail price of $39.99 (Xbox 360) and $29.99 (Games for Windows) throughout the U.S. and Canada. In addition to a new price tag, an updated two-disc retail version of \”Gears of War\” (Xbox 360) will arrive in the U.S. and Canada beginning June 24. The two-disc version includes previously released multiplayer map packs, the Annex game mode, and the ability to earn up to eight additional multiplayer Achievements worth 250 Gamerscore.

Sony unveil garden simulator called Shikitei with custom soundtrack support

May 30, 2008

Sony Japan\’s development lab today unveiled a downloadable garden simulator called Shikitei which is being unofficially called \”Four Season Garden.\” You will have to take the seasons into account when creating your garden and you will will be able to take a stroll in your garden listening to music stored on your PS3 in the background. The simulator is set to release on June 26 for 1,500 yen and item packs for the game are yet to be announced.

MGS4 Gun Metal Gray PS3 is not ‘just a paint job’, there are less than 10k too

May 30, 2008

The admin over at the Konami forums has decided to clarify a few things about the MGS4 Limited Edition PS3. The bundle is extremely limited, with \”less than 10k (its actually a bit less than that, even)\” being made available. Also, it is not just a paint job it is made from a \”different material, which has more of a matte finish and feel as opposed to the standard glossy one.\” The DualShock3 controller which comes with it is also Gun Metal Gray like the console.

PS3 Alone in the Dark delayed due to poor frame rate and other performance issues

May 30, 2008

The developer for Alone in the Dark, Eden Games, has said that the PS3 version does not have a release date because it is not performing as well the Xbox 360 version. \”The thing is it\’s not performing as well on PS3 as we hope it is in terms of frame rate and all that. We didn\’t want it to come out and have less of an experience for the PS3 gamer\” said a rep. Eden Games insist that the PS3 version will have the same content as the Xbox 360 version.

PSP tops Japanese hardware chart again, Xbox 360 nearly sells 2K!

May 30, 2008

Media Create has released the Japaneses hardware sales figures for the week ending May 25. The PSP has topped the chart again, beating the Wii by over 15,000 units. 1. PSP - 64,449, 2. WII - 49,047, 3. NDS - 37,404, 4. PS3 - 9,071, 5. PS2 - 7,189, 360 - 1,947.

External PSP Dualshock controller mod

May 30, 2008

Blizzrad of AcidMods has managed to connect a DualShock controller through a 25 pin connector mounted in the right side of the PSP. The DualShock can control all of the PSP buttons (except for the volume and backilght) and can turn the PSP on and off. Check the forums for a video of it in action.
